About the artist
Hermes Mangialardo
Hermes Mangialardo is a comic illustrator, visual light artist and 3D video mapper. He combines the production of animations and short films which have been awarded at festivals worldwide with his work as a visual artist and 3D mapper. He creates architectural mappings throughout Europe and has won among others the Berlin Festival of Light, Spotlight of Bucharest, first prize at Pescara Mapping, and the audience award at the Zsolnay Videomapping Competition in Hungary. His video mappings have illuminated some of the most important buildings in Europe such as the Colosseum, the Royal Palace of Caserta, the Cathedral of Pecs, and the 360 degree work on the Fountain of the Four Rivers in Rome. Since 2021 he has been developing light and museum installations including DIVINE STANZE dedicated to the Divine Comedy and OCULUCIS which has been shown at many festivals and exhibitions in Europe and around the world.
